## Deployment

The Quillsearch autocomplete index rebuilds on every deploy, and on larger tenants this can take upwards of twenty minutes. During that window, suggestions fall back to the stale snapshot, which is expected behavior — do not restart the indexer mid-build, as partial shards will be served until the next full pass. New team members should verify the build completes before marking the deploy green in Relaymast. The indexer reads the following configuration values at startup.

config for bawef-tajof:
RALMIR_PIN=7092
RALMIR_METRICS_HOST=metrics.ralmir.paliqcorp.corp
RALMIR_LOG_LEVEL=error
RALMIR_TENANT=tamix

The committee reviewed the launch plan for the Lumina V measurement console. Engineering confirmed production readiness by the end of next quarter, pending final calibration trials. Marketing presented a phased rollout beginning with the Thornmere trade exhibition, followed by direct outreach to laboratory accounts. Pricing tiers were approved as proposed, with a reseller margin review scheduled for the following session. For the board's reference, the confidential planning note is appended below.

board note of tawip-fajop: Lamwynix Holdings is in early talks to buy Tammirax Works for about $473.8 million. The Istax launch date is November 23, and nothing goes to the press before then. Legal wants the Aldielek Partners term sheet countersigned before May 19.

**Q: How do staff get into the temporary site on Ferncote Lane during the renovation?**

While Halden House is closed, all teams operate from the Ferncote Lane unit. Existing badges will not work there, as the readers run on a separate system. Staff should check in at the portacabin desk on arrival, confirm their details against the relocation list, and use the interim entry code for the main shutter door, provided below.

turnstile pass: bdg-YEOZLM-79341408